I had enough of all the thefts, after my friends alfaay's car got stolen. I am just frustrated with trying to keep my car exactly what it is... MINE!

I had fun with this car, and this car is WELL built. There is nothing wrong with it. Alignments dead on, suspension is tight, body panels are lined up, brand new parts nothing used! (cept motor)

Good: Everything

Bad: Squeaky energy suspension bushings up front, Stock bulbs back in from hid bulb blowing out (Hid kit included). Dent on passanger side door, and rust is just starting on the back its not through yet but its bubbling at the bottom.

Here is the mods list:

Engine:
2004 k20a2 RSX-Type S
Stock Internally
R-CREW Full Race Header. Slip Fit design w/ merge collector, 3" exit pipe
Apexi Noir 2.5" exhaust
Modified Fujita RSX-S Short ram intake
Hondata Intake Manifold Gasket
Greddy 15mm Catch Can
Avid Solid Swap Mount Kit
Karcepts Radiator Swap Mount Kit
XS Power Radiator
Golden Eagle Pro-Series Fuel Rail (-8)
Aeroquip Stainless Fuel Lines (-6)
Fuelab -6 Fuel Pressure Regulator
Fuelab -6 Inline Fuel Filter
Aeroquip and Aeromotive Fittings
Suja 1 Clutch Line
Brunson Built 3-Pulley Setup
BDL Oversized Alternator Pulley
Buddy Club Oil Cap
Hondata K-pro
Hybrid Racing Conversion Kit
Buddy Club Small Battery (mounted in glovebox)=
Nitrous Express Wet kit, 50-200 shot included not installed.
comes with Pimp box with nitrous nozzles installed 10 minutes to install!!!


Drivetrain:
Competition Clutch Stage 2 (6 puck)
Competition Clutch Ultralight Flywheel (9 lbs)
RSX-S 6 Speed Transmission w/ OEM LSD
Driveshaft Shop Axles
ARP extended wheel studs
Avid Traction Bars
Buddy Club Extended Lug Nuts
Buddy Club Short throw shifter (complete box)


Suspension:
PIC Select Coilovers w/ Adjustable Dampening
PIC Lower Control arms (stock length)
Energy Suspension Bushings


Exterior:
CTR Carbon Fiber Front Lip
CTR Grille
Spoon mirrors
99-00 Civic SI front end Conversion
JDM Sidemarkers
99-00 Tailights
CTR Rear Lip
Datum1 Rear Tow Hook
BBQ Squad Stickers (YESSIR)
JDM Fog Lights (REAL!!)
OEM Honda Window Visors
Complete Wire tuck in engine bay
Fresh midori green repaint on engine bay
9,500K H.I.D. Kit
15" Rota Slipstreams (White, Black, Gray, Gunmetal w/ polished lip)
15" Speedy Star TE37 Copies
16" Spun Mesh Pink w/ polished lip


Interior:
Buddy Club P1 Racing Seat
Si seats front and rear
Si Cluster
AEM Uego Wideband
Rcrew Shifter Plate
Brockway Engineering R920 Din conversion
Momo 2-spoke Suede Steering Wheel
Sparco Hub Adapter


Car put down 218whp on 89Octane (Dynapak Dyno). Put down 231whp on E85 (mustang dyno).
